Japan Specialty Malt Market

The growth and development of the Japan Specialty Malt Market are propelled by a multifaceted combination of consumer preferences, brewing trends, and food innovation that highlight the expanding use of specialty malts across multiple applications. Increasing demand for craft and artisanal beers across the U.S. and Canada, fueled by shifting consumer preference toward distinct flavor profiles, has significantly increased the usage of caramel, roasted, and other specialty malt varieties. In addition to brewing, food manufacturers are incorporating specialty malts into baked goods, snacks, and non-alcoholic beverages due to their unique coloration, enzymatic activity, and flavor-enhancing properties. This diversification of applications is a primary driver in expanding the consumer base and market footprint. Rising health consciousness and demand for non-GMO, organic, and gluten-free malt options have also led to higher investments in tailored malt production, aligning with personalized nutrition and sustainable sourcing initiatives. Furthermore, the emergence of microbreweries and home brewing culture in urban Japan has created a solid backbone for market growth as smaller producers favor specialty malts to differentiate their products.
